Removal Procedure

  1. Raise and support the vehicle. Refer to LIFTING & JACKING VEHICLE in General Information.
  2. Remove the two nuts from the catalytic converter assembly (1) and separate from the resonator/muffler/tail pipe assembly (2).
    Fig 1: Removing Two Nuts From Catalytic Converter Assembly
    G01471749Courtesy of GENERAL MOTORS CORP.
  3. Remove the hangers supporting the resonator/muffler/tail pipe assembly (7).
  4. Remove the resonator/muffler/tail pipe assembly from the vehicle.
  5. Clean the gasket and the seal mating surfaces.
